EN8/EN9 En Series Carbon Steel Bar Description
En-8 (1040) It is an unalloyed medium carbon steel with reasonable tensile strength. It is usually supplied in a cold drawn or rolled state. Tensile properties may vary, but are usually between 500 - 800 N/mm. It is widely used in applications that require better performance than mild steel but cannot justify the cost of alloy steel. EN8 can be flame or induction hardened to produce good surface hardness and moderate wear resistance.

Scope of Application
The EN series is widely used in many general engineering applications. Typical applications include shafts, studs, bolts, connecting rods, screws, etc.
